They took away the nice bench under the willow tree up near the skating rink area and playground. There is a washout that hasn't been fixed for months at the far end of the path towards queen street. The orange cones have been there forever. It's not that hard to fix. They attempted to fix it already. It's a mess. See photo below. And it's constantly muddy and flooded near the main access to lake ...so you have to walk and balance on logs and sticks to get to the lake..or get soaked and muddy. Why not build a bridge or a boardwalk. It's been like this for years and years with restricted muddy access to the main area of the lake. So annoying. Definitely needs some improvement.

Beautiful hidden Gem in the heart of Kitchener. The multi use path is wide, shaded and in great shape. There are a few picnic tables along the route by the lake. Lots of ducks and geese though so use caution in the spring (we all know how the cobra chickens get around their young). There is a turtle Beach sanctuary, please respect it's purpose. It's not for humans. But a beautiful attempt to assist the turtles that live in the lake. The views are stunning, and it's a great place to walk/ride on your way to the downtown core or just to have a coffee.

Probably very beautiful in the summer. There’s a few signs for turtles so maybe you can see them sometimes. Fairly large lake. We saw a blue jay when we went here. There are a lot of trees cut down as part of an environmental initiative. Around 4000 steps round trip on the path. On the way there is also a playground for kids with 4 large swings and 4 baby swings, a small slide, an ice rink area in the winter, and a few other playground items. There is a small parking area by the playground which also has a compost bin!
